Varun Dhawan and Banita Sandhu’s October trailer has left everyone with many questions in the mind. The film’s trailer gave us a bare minimum storyline.
The makers of October have released the film’s first track titled Theher Ja, and the song has raised our curiosity to another level. The song is sung beautifully by Armaan Malik while the lyrics are penned by Abhiruchi Chand and music composed by Abhishek Arora. The song will instantly make it to your playlist.

In the music video, the chemistry between Varun and Banita is calm and curious with their intense looks at each other. Varun aka Dan is attracted by Banita Sandhu aka Shiuli and he tries to find reasons to spend time with her. Both the actors in the song are seen working in a lavish hotel as a room service personalities and then Varun gets attracted to her.

“It is about the emotion of love in a simplistic manner which is why it will make it more relatable and appealing to the youth. This song is unlike the usual Bollywood romantic songs that you get to hear, Armaan said”.
Varun Dhawan too to his Twitter handle to share the song. He captioned it as “ # TheherJaa the first song of #October is here. When you just need some more time with the person you love…”
